How to Choose an HVAC Contractor in Pocatello
Finding the right HVAC contractor in Pocatello means looking for someone who understands Idaho's unique climate challenges and has experience working with both older homes and newer construction. You want a contractor who offers reliable service, proper licensing, and honest pricing for your heating and cooling needs.
What Qualifications Should Your HVAC Contractor Have?
Look for proper state licensing and insurance coverage. In Idaho, HVAC contractors need specific licenses to work on heating and cooling systems. A qualified contractor will gladly show you their credentials and provide proof of liability insurance. They should also have experience with the types of systems common in Pocatello homes, from older furnaces to newer high-efficiency units.
Check for manufacturer certifications as well. Contractors certified by major HVAC brands like Carrier, Trane, or Lennox have received specialized training on those systems. This means better installation quality and warranty protection for your equipment.
How Do You Verify a Contractor's Local Experience?
Ask for references from recent customers in your neighborhood. A good contractor will have plenty of satisfied customers in the Pocatello area who can speak to their work quality. Drive by some of their recent installations if possible - you can often spot quality work by looking at how cleanly the outdoor units are installed and how neat the refrigerant lines appear.
Local experience matters because Pocatello contractors understand our specific challenges. They know which systems work best in our climate, how to handle the mineral-heavy water that can affect some equipment, and which local suppliers provide the fastest parts availability when repairs are needed.
What Should You Expect During the Estimate Process?
Professional contractors will thoroughly inspect your current system and ask detailed questions about your comfort concerns and energy costs. They should measure your home, check your ductwork, and explain their findings clearly. Be wary of contractors who give quotes without seeing your system or who pressure you to sign contracts immediately.
Good contractors provide written estimates that break down labor, materials, and any additional costs. They'll explain different options and help you understand the benefits of each choice rather than just pushing the most expensive option.
How Pocatello's Climate Affects HVAC System Selection
Pocatello's cold winters and warm summers create unique demands on HVAC systems that experienced local contractors understand well. Our temperature swings from below freezing to over 90 degrees mean your system needs to handle a wide range of conditions efficiently.
Local contractors know that homes in older Pocatello neighborhoods often need ductwork upgrades along with new equipment, while newer construction in areas like Alameda typically has better insulation that allows for smaller, more efficient systems. They'll also understand how our elevation affects equipment sizing and performance.
The mineral content in our water supply can also affect certain types of humidification systems, so experienced local contractors will recommend appropriate equipment or suggest alternatives that work better in our area.
